#dcfda0 Color Information

In a RGB color space, hex #dcfda0 is composed of 86.3% red, 99.2% green and 62.7%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 13% cyan, 0% magenta, 36.8% yellow and 0.8% black. It has a hue angle of 81.3 degrees, a saturation of 95.9% and a lightness of 81%. #dcfda0 color hex could be obtained by blending #ffffff with #b9fb41. Closest websafe color is: #ccff99.

Shades and Tints of #dcfda0

A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#010100 is the darkest color, while #f8ffed is the lightest one.

Tones of #dcfda0

A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#cfd0cd is the less saturated color, while #dcfda0 is the most saturated one.
